From e1a00748e2e472d1f6d029bfa31a2630a251d289 Mon Sep 17 00:00:00 2001 From: YuJian Date: Mon, 16 May 2022 17:11:38 +0800 Subject: [PATCH] vault backup: 2022-05-16 17:11:38 --- 深入探索 JavaScript/JavaScript 执行.md |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/深入探索 JavaScript/JavaScript 执行.md b/深入探索 JavaScript/JavaScript 执行.md index 46f0ee2..82f25c6 100644 --- a/深入探索 JavaScript/JavaScript 执行.md +++ b/深入探索 JavaScript/JavaScript 执行.md @@ -23,4 +23,8 @@ while(true) { Promise 是 JavaScript 语言提供的一种标准化的异步管理方式,它的总体思想是,需要进行 io、等待或者其它异步操作的函数,不返回真实结果,而返回一个“承诺”,函数的调用方可以在合适的时机,选择等待这个承诺兑现(通过 Promise 的 then 方法的回调)。 -JavaScript 引擎会在下一次执行宿主发起的宏观任务之前先执行由引擎自身发起的微观任务,这也就是为什么微观任务始终会在宏观任务之前执行。 \ No newline at end of file +JavaScript 引擎会在下一次执行宿主发起的宏观任务之前先执行由引擎自身发起的微观任务,这也就是为什么微观任务始终会在宏观任务之前执行。 + +## this 关键字 + +普通函数的 this 值由“调用它所使用的引用”决定 \ No newline at end of file